AmaBhungane’s latest investigative piece details the scarcely believable story of how PetroSA effectively gave a little-known company a R933-million cargo of diesel with no contract and no guarantee it would be paid. This is just the latest in a series of stories centre for Journalism has published on PetroSA’s financial machinations and its fundamental role in the country’s ability to keep the lights on. Phemelo unpacks this further with Investigative Journalist at Amabhungane, Susan Comrie.
